Understanding the Basics of Private Jet Chartering
Private jet chartering involves renting a private aircraft for a specific flight without the long-term commitments of owning an aircraft. This flexible, luxurious, and time-saving approach to travel offers advantages that commercial airlines simply cannot match. As a result, the price of chartering a private jet varies widely based on multiple core elements, which we will explore in detail below.
Key Factors Influencing the Price of Chartering a Private Jet
1. Type and Size of the Aircraft
The choice of aircraft greatly impacts the cost of private jet chartering. Smaller light jets, suitable for short-range flights with fewer passengers, are generally less expensive. In contrast, larger, long-range jets with luxurious interiors designed for intercontinental travel demand a higher price. The categories include:
- Light Jets: Ideal for 4-7 passengers; model examples include Citation CJ2+ and Phenom 300; typical cost ranges from $2,500 to $5,000 per flight hour.
- Midsize Jets: Accommodate 7-9 passengers comfortably; models like Hawker 800XP and Citation XLS; costs range from $4,000 to $7,000 per flight hour.
